Verifi Acquired By Visa

socalTECH

Los Angeles-based Verifi , a developer of financial software tools used to reduce chargebacks for merchants, has been acquired by Visa , in order to boost Visa's tools for reducing chargebacks. Verifi had been led by CEO Matthew Katz, and was founded in 2005. Financial details of the acquisition were not announced.

Stickam Shuts Down

socalTECH

Stickam , the live video streaming service, announced on its web site Thursday that it would be shutting down its services, effective 11:59PM PST. The Los Angeles-based company said that it "did everything we could to keep this dream alive", but was "sad to have to say goodbye." Stickam had been founded in 2005.

Verizon Digital Media Acquires Volicon

socalTECH

Los Angeles-based content delivery network provider Verizon Digital Media Services --which is better known to locals as the former operations of EdgeCast--said it has agreed to acquire Volicon , a provider of video capture, archival, compliance monitoring and clip creation workflow for broadcasters. SOA Software Becomes Akana

socalTECH

Los Angeles-based SOA Software said this morning that it has renamed the company to Akana , as it has broadened its software base. The name change is actually the second for the company, which changed its name to SOA Software in March of 2005 from its original name, Digital Evolution. READ MORE>>.
